Commercial Description:
Bottles contract brewed at Jolly Pumpkin. The traditional bière de garde was a hearty solid beer that was fit for storing to use as compensation to farmhands instead of gold. After a long day in the Leelanau sun we would rather get paid in this beer than gold. Good Harbor Golden celebrates its magnificent appeal as a stoic, solid, quiet-type ale. Because the beer spends so long in the oak it won't be ready for the public until sometime in May.

Nothing much like your regular BDG but this is a fine drop no doubt. Straw coloured with a thin but lasting Persil white head. Awesome tarty citrus just falls out of the glass and invites you in. This was the last good day of the summer and this beer really suited it. The JP influences are clear. Chewy damp wood notes deliver the excellent bitter hoppage really well. The spritzy and zesty finish is a real smack round the chops but it washes away beautifully to a lingering, delicately sweet malty after taste smoothing it out nicely. This is a very interesting beer and rather bloody lovely.

Pours pale golden with a small, frothy, white, film head. Aroma has lots of brett, some malts and citric acid. Fine, very dry mouthfeel. The flavour is lovely tart, citric, sticks to my teeth, some barnyard, malts and lemond. A touch of lactic acid and wood with a subdued caramel in the finish. Very delicious.
